Centralized User Data
With Wavelog Version 1.2 is now the feature "Userdata" default on for new installations. This means that following saved files have a new location in the folder structure:
-
Uploaded QSL cards are not longer stored in
assets/qslcard-> New location isuserdata/[user_id]/qsl_card -
From eQSL downloaded eQSL cards are not longer stored in
images/eqsl_card_images-> New location isuserdata/[user_id]/eqsl_card
If you update from a previous Wavelog version to version 1.2 and the config option is not enabled this won't affect you! It only applies if you enable this feature or you do a fresh install.
Enabling centralized userdata
To enable this feature simply go to application/config/config.php and decomment
config['userdata'] = 'userdata'
If you can't find this option you may updated an existing installation. The check config.sample.php for reference and add this line to your config.php
Migrating data
For new installations
You don't have to do anything. New files will be saved in the new folder structure automatically.
After updating an existing installation
If you enabled the option in Version 1.1
- If you have other 'non-admin' users first enable the maintenance mode (wiki how to)
- Copy ALL files from
userdata/qsl_card/...toassets/qslcardmanually - Delete
userdata/qsl_card. You don't need it anymore as they are deprecated. - Copy ALL files from
userdata/eqsl_card/...toimages/eqsl_card_imagesmanually - Delete
userdata/eqsl_card. You don't need it anymore as they are deprecated. - Make sure all folders are accessible by the webserver user (usually
www-data) - Go to 'Admin > Debug' and click on "Migrate data now"
- Now all files from the old folders will be scanned, sorted and copied to the new
userdatafolder - Check manually if you can open qsl and eqsl cards in the Web UI. If everything seems right you can delete the folders
assets/qslcardandimages/eqsl_card_images
If you enabled the option now in version 1.2 or later
- If you have other 'non-admin' users first enable the maintenance mode (wiki how to)
- Perform only the steps 6-9 from the list above.
